I've picked up an early 2001-8, which was the computer I had as a very young child. I'm excited to restore it - I've started with the power supply, keyboard and mainboard before I move to the high voltage or cassette. I replaced the fuse holder and confirmed the voltages. The keyboard was repaired with conductive paint. The machine boots with 1K of memory - no surprise there as there are some missing chips and clearly some bad 2114s.
I have a PET video out until I get to the monitor repair, and a Tynemouth RAM/ROM replacement, so the onboard RAM issues shouldn't present a problem.
Running the PET Tester ROM from the RAM/ROM board shows a full screen of correct characters, so I assume the character ROM and all video memory is working correctly? [image attached]
Running any simple programs such as Maze or short programs I write work just fine. But running more complex programs like Pet Invaders or Attack of the PETSCII Robots have character corruption, shown in the images.
Any thoughts on where to begin troubleshooting? Thanks.
